How do you transport a battery module?
Wear personal protective equipment and use dedicated insulated tools to avoid electric shocks or short circuits. Assign at least three persons or use a lifting trolley to move a battery module. When using a lifting trolley, adjust the trolley to facilitate transportation and installation.

How many cells are in a battery module?
A battery module has 40 lithium iron phosphate cells (two parallel strings, each consisting of 20 cells connected in series). The built-in BMU manages battery balance, measures common data such as battery voltage and temperature, generates alarms, and implements CAN communication between battery modules. What size solar panel do I Need?
Given the calculations above, you would need a solar panel size of approximately 141 watts for a 12V 100Ah lead-acid battery and a 225-watt panel for a 12V 100Ah lithium battery. Similarly, to charge a 24V 100Ah lead-acid battery from 50 percent to full in a single day, you would need a 282-watt solar panel.
